Tired of pounding out the same old boring boilerplate
code over and over and over again. I'll show you how
to eliminate the boilerplate by using higher-order
programming: functions that take other functions as
arguments; or in Prolog, predicates that take other
predicates as arguments.

Somehow we shied away from implementing call/n for
our Prolog system. We thought our Prolog system has
only monomorphic predicate lookup caches and therefore
we kept a distance. This changed when we had the idea
to dynamically add a cache for the duration of a
higher order loop.

We could provide a new builtin call/n for our Prolog
system. Testing some list processing from different
angles we conclude our performance is middle field,
comparable to Scryer Prolog. This makes it feasible to
bring call/n and predicates such as maplist/n to the
upcoming release of Dogelog Player.

> We are happy to announce a new edition of
> the Dogelog player:
> 
> - Enhanced library(lists):
>    We made the predicate free_variables/3 now public
> in library(lists). It implements then ISO core standard
> specification ISO 7.1.1.4 of witness variables. The
> predicate does not appear in the Novacore kernel.
> 
> - Enhanced library(sequence):
>    As an alternative we provide a new predicate firstof/2.
> The predicate is bootstraped from what is used in
> distinct/1, but makes use of free_variables/3 to determine
> the keys for deduplication during backtracking. Has more
> logical properties than distinct/2.
> 
> - New library(plot):
>    The library(plot) can generate line plots in the form
> of a SVG element. We currently provide the predicates
> plot/1 and plot/2 which take a list of points (x,y1,..,yn)
> and plot the lines (x,y1) ... (x,yn). The binary predicate
> allows specifying various plot options.
